Embodiment 1

[0008] Embodiment 1, a metal anti-corrosion and anti-rust paint, the weight components of each raw material: 18 parts of epoxy resin, 15 parts of acrylic emulsion, 15 parts of color filler, 1 part of flow accelerator, 1 part of leveling agent, 0.5 parts of air agent, 1 part of anti-flash rust agent, 8 parts of modified aromatic aliphatic amine epoxy curing agent. The color filler is any one or more of red iron oxide, zinc phosphate, and aluminum tripolyphosphate. Flow accelerators, leveling agents, degassers, and anti-flash rust agents are common materials in coatings.

Abstract

The invention relates to the technical field of metal anticorrosion, particularly to an anticorrosive and antirust paint for metal. The paint comprises the following raw materials and components in parts by weight: 18-25 parts of an epoxy resin, 15-20 parts of an acrylic emulsion, 15-30 parts of a colored filling, 1-3 parts of a flow accelerant, 1-5 parts of a levelling agent, 0.5-2 parts of a degasifier, 1-3 parts of a flash-rust inhibitor, and 8-12 parts of a modified arylated alkyl amine epoxy curing agent. The colored filling consists of any one or more than one of iron oxide red, zinc phosphate and aluminum tripolyphosphate. The invention aims to provide the anticorrosive and antirust paint for the metal, which reduces pollution, and has a good antirust property.

technical field [0001] The invention relates to the technical field of metal anti-corrosion, in particular to a metal anti-corrosion and anti-rust paint. Background technique [0002] In order to avoid corrosion and reduce losses, people have adopted various methods, and using anti-corrosion and anti-rust paint to protect metal products is one of the most common protection methods at present. Antirust paint is a kind of coating widely used in industry, and its main function is to prevent metal from being oxidized and rusted during long-term use. The antirust pigment components in antirust paints are usually red lead, lead powder and chromates of zinc, lead or barium. Such as Hongdan antirust paint, although the antirust quality is relatively good in the current antirust paint, but due to the high lead content, it is easy to produce poisonous fog during construction and eradication of old Hongdan paint and welding, which is harmful to the environment.
